3 ASSEMBLY
3.1 Assembly
1. Place the deck in position in front of the ma-
chine.
2. Check that the deck mounts are installed on the
machine as follows.
Park 4WD, Villa and Ready:
• Washer (3:D). Only machines up to and in-
cluding 2006.
• Deck mount (3:C).
• Washer (3:B).
• Circlip (3:A).
Park 2WD:
• Deck mount (4:G).
• Washer (4:F).
• Lock pin (4:E).
3. Screw the arms into each other. See fig. 5.
4. Remove the belt cover (6:H) by loosening the
screws 6:I.
5. Set the maximum cutting height.
6. Locate the belt around the machine's belt pulley
and cutting deck's pulley.
7. Tension the belt as follows.
Park 4WD:
Grip the belt tensioner's lever with your left
hand. Pull the lever and apply the tensioner to
the outside of the belt with your right hand. See
fig.7.
Park 2WD:
Tension the belt with the belt idler. The belt
idler should be on the left side of the belt
viewed from the driver's position. See fig. 8.
Villa, Ready:
Tension the belt with the belt idler. The belt
idler should be on the inside of the belt and pull
out to the left (viewed from the driver's posi-
tion). See fig. 9.
8. Install the belt cover (6:H) with the screws (6:I).
9. Suspend the unit in the implement lifter. See fig.
10.
10.Move the deck to the basic setting by lifting and
securing as follows.
On machines with 17" wheels: Install the wash-
ers and the pins in the top hole. See fig. 11.
On machines with 16" wheels: Install the wash-
ers and the pins in the middle hole. See fig. 12.
See also "3.3".
11.If the deck has electrical cutting height adjust-
ment, connect the cable to the machine's front
right socket. See fig. 13.

3.3 Basic setting
In order for the cutting deck to cut optimally, the
correct basic setting is required. The deck is in the
basic setting when its rear edge is 5 mm above its
front edge. This means that the deck is inclined
forwards.

4 USING THE MACHINE

Check that the grass that is to be cut is
completely free of foreign objects such
as stones etc.
4.1 Cutting height
The best cutting results are achieved when the
when the top third of the grass is cut off. I.e. 2/3 of
the length of the grass remains. See fig. 14.
If the grass is long and has to be cut significantly,
cut twice using different cutting heights.
Do not use the lowest cutting heights if the lawn
surface is uneven. This would entail a risk of the
blades being damaged against the surface and the
lawn's top layer of soil being removed.
4.2 Incline
The cutting deck's rear section can be lifted so that
the deck has a greater forward incline than that
provided by the basic setting. This incline affects
the cutting results as follows.
4.2.1 Basic setting
When the deck is in the basic setting, the best
mulching effect and good dispersion of the cut
grass are achieved. The basic setting is recom-
mended for normal grass. See 3.1.10.
4.2.2 Greater inclination
When the cutting deck is inclined forwards, the
"Multiclip" effect is reduced while the cut grass is
dispersed better.
Inclining forwards is recommended for thicker
grass.
